Transaction 01e66951a3271092673f9121c02239211111f418d8f2a69b5b434be162e2b6c4
1 Input
2 Outputs
- 01e66951a3271092673f9121c02239211111f418d8f2a69b5b434be162e2b6c4:0
- 01e66951a3271092673f9121c02239211111f418d8f2a69b5b434be162e2b6c4:1
value 63863
address 1BduMBCGsFLjdBtqenPwp8M1Krrbpuv3ZY
value 28798
address 15SjqPRr9rWc9gndSdGBLgpP1UfNaHMq8a